When working with Databricks, prioritizing data security is non-negotiable. Privilege escalation and improper data access can lead to significant risks, including data exposure and potential compliance violations. To combat these challenges, it’s crucial to have mechanisms for privilege escalation alerts and seamless data masking in place.
This blog post will explore the importance of monitoring privilege escalation within Databricks environments and illustrate how to implement robust data masking policies. We’ll also highlight how you can gain real-time operational insights and reduce response time dramatically.
Why Privilege Escalation Alerts Matter in Databricks
In Databricks, where sensitive data often resides, privilege escalation occurs when a user or application gains unauthorized access to higher permissions. This could be due to intentional abuse, misconfigured Identity and Access Management (IAM) roles, or vulnerabilities.
Why it matters:
- Data Leakage Risks: Unauthorized access increases the likelihood of sensitive data being unmasked or manipulated.
- Compliance Challenges: Industries with regulations such as GDPR, HIPAA, and CCPA require strict monitoring and protective controls. Failing to track privilege abuse could result in non-compliance penalties.
- Incident Complexity: Identifying an escalation event late can escalate the impact. Alerts expedite detection, enabling proactive responses.
The Role of Data Masking in Addressing Security Gaps
Privilege escalation is only one part of the security challenge. Data masking adds an essential layer of protection by obfuscating sensitive values in datasets. Even if an account is compromised or elevated, sensitive fields remain protected through masking protocols.
In Databricks, data masking ensures:
- Controlled Exposure: Only users with explicit authorization can view unmasked data.
- Environment Isolation: Testing or demo environments use masked datasets to mirror production patterns safely.
- Ease of Governance: Masking policies integrate seamlessly with rule engines for compliance audits.
Step-By-Step Overview: Implementing Privilege Escalation Alerts and Data Masking
1. Monitor Access Patterns
Use monitoring tools to audit Databricks workspace operations. Track activities such as access to sensitive files, cluster configuration changes, and role escalations. Enterprise-grade solutions or APIs integrated with Databricks allow for automated monitoring triggers.